mfr: Norstar Marketing, LLC Why bamboo Bamboo is actually a grass that grows to a harvestable height between 3-5 years. Some species grow up to 2 feet per day. After harvesting, bamboo does not require replanting. Bamboo has an extensive root system that continually sends up new shoots, naturally replenishing itself, in turn making it one of the most renewable resources known. Unlike most other hardwoods, bamboo absorbs very little moisture and consequently does not shrink or swell as much, making it a superior choice of material for cutting boards. It is 16% harder than maple which means less visible knife marks keeping the cutting board looking brand new for years to come. Many people like to use one side for cutting and the other side as a serving tray. We recommend washing with a mild detergent in warm water and periodically wiping with mineral oil to bring out the beautiful grain of the bamboo.
